What’s the history behind Good Deeds Day? Businesswoman and philanthropist Shari Arison conceptualized the idea for Good Deeds Day, and launched it in 2007 by Ruach Tova (“Good Spirit” in Hebrew), the leading organization in the field of volunteering in Israel. Good Deeds Day celebrates the value and importance of giving back to the community we live in.
